From f30066308b85fbc8dfd7ccb773984d3a79458325 Mon Sep 17 00:00:00 2001 From: GregTCLTK Date: Sat, 25 Jan 2020 02:05:23 +0100 Subject: [PATCH] Hey guys --- .../com/bbn/hadder/audio/AudioManager.java | 22 +++++++++---------- 1 file changed, 10 insertions(+), 12 deletions(-) diff --git a/src/main/java/com/bbn/hadder/audio/AudioManager.java b/src/main/java/com/bbn/hadder/audio/AudioManager.java index 051c479..05ae700 100644 --- a/src/main/java/com/bbn/hadder/audio/AudioManager.java +++ b/src/main/java/com/bbn/hadder/audio/AudioManager.java @@ -130,6 +130,8 @@ public class AudioManager { }); } + /* + TODO: DJ integration public boolean isDj(Member member) { return member.getRoles().stream().anyMatch(r -> r.getName().equals("DJ")); } @@ -137,22 +139,18 @@ public class AudioManager { public boolean isCurrentDj(Member member) { return getTrackManager(member.getGuild()).getTrackInfo(getPlayer(member.getGuild()).getPlayingTrack()).getAuthor().equals(member); } - +*/ public void forceSkipTrack(CommandEvent event) { getPlayer(event.getGuild()).stopTrack(); } - public String getTimestamp(long milis) { - long seconds = milis / 1000; - long hours = Math.floorDiv(seconds, 3600); - seconds = seconds - (hours * 3600); - long mins = Math.floorDiv(seconds, 60); - seconds = seconds - (mins * 60); - return (hours == 0 ? "" : hours + ":") + String.format("%02d", mins) + ":" + String.format("%02d", seconds); - } - - public String getOrNull(String s) { - return s.isEmpty() ? "N/A" : s; + public String getTimestamp(long m) { + long s = m / 1000; + long hours = Math.floorDiv(s, 3600); + s = s - (hours * 3600); + long minutes = Math.floorDiv(s, 60); + s = s - (minutes * 60); + return (hours == 0 ? "" : hours + ":") + String.format("%02d", minutes) + ":" + String.format("%02d", s); } }